comparison mcabber/src/commands.c @ 847:e1b7f71b0b1c

Improve readability for some commands Use HBB_PREFIX_NONE in /info, /room names & /room whois.
author Mikael Berthe <mikael@lilotux.net>
date Mon, 08 May 2006 22:38:30 +0200
parents 683516b450be
children a9161d2dc414
comparison
equal deleted inserted replaced
846:683516b450be 847:e1b7f71b0b1c
1106 snprintf(buffer, 4095, "Resource: [%c] (%d) %s", imstatus2char[rstatus], 1106 snprintf(buffer, 4095, "Resource: [%c] (%d) %s", imstatus2char[rstatus],
1107 rprio, (char*)resources->data); 1107 rprio, (char*)resources->data);
1108 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1108 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O);
1109 if (rst_msg) { 1109 if (rst_msg) {
1110 snprintf(buffer, 4095, "Status message: %s", rst_msg); 1110 snprintf(buffer, 4095, "Status message: %s", rst_msg);
1111 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1111 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1112 } 1112 }
1113 if (rst_time) { 1113 if (rst_time) {
1114 char tbuf[128]; 1114 char tbuf[128];
1115 1115
1116 strftime(tbuf, sizeof(tbuf), "%Y-%m-%d %H:%M:%S", localtime(&rst_time)); 1116 strftime(tbuf, sizeof(tbuf), "%Y-%m-%d %H:%M:%S", localtime(&rst_time));
1117 snprintf(buffer, 127, "Status timestamp: %s", tbuf); 1117 snprintf(buffer, 127, "Status timestamp: %s", tbuf);
1118 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1118 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1119 } 1119 }
1120 } 1120 }
1121 } else { 1121 } else {
1122 if (name) scr_LogPrint(LPRINT_NORMAL, "Name: %s", name); 1122 if (name) scr_LogPrint(LPRINT_NORMAL, "Name: %s", name);
1123 scr_LogPrint(LPRINT_NORMAL, "Type: %s", 1123 scr_LogPrint(LPRINT_NORMAL, "Type: %s",
1160 snprintf(buffer, 4095, "[%c] %s", imstatus2char[rstatus], 1160 snprintf(buffer, 4095, "[%c] %s", imstatus2char[rstatus],
1161 (char*)resources->data); 1161 (char*)resources->data);
1162 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1162 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O);
1163 if (rst_msg) { 1163 if (rst_msg) {
1164 snprintf(buffer, 4095, "Status message: %s", rst_msg); 1164 snprintf(buffer, 4095, "Status message: %s", rst_msg);
1165 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1165 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1166 } 1166 }
1167 } 1167 }
1168 1168
1169 g_free(buffer); 1169 g_free(buffer);
1170 } 1170 }
1853 1853
1854 snprintf(buffer, 4095, "Whois [%s]", nick); 1854 snprintf(buffer, 4095, "Whois [%s]", nick);
1855 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1855 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O);
1856 snprintf(buffer, 4095, "Status : [%c] %s", imstatus2char[rstatus], 1856 snprintf(buffer, 4095, "Status : [%c] %s", imstatus2char[rstatus],
1857 rst_msg); 1857 rst_msg);
1858 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1858 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1859 1859
1860 if (rst_time) { 1860 if (rst_time) {
1861 char tbuf[128]; 1861 char tbuf[128];
1862 1862
1863 strftime(tbuf, sizeof(tbuf), "%Y-%m-%d %H:%M:%S", localtime(&rst_time)); 1863 strftime(tbuf, sizeof(tbuf), "%Y-%m-%d %H:%M:%S", localtime(&rst_time));
1864 snprintf(buffer, 127, "Timestamp: %s", tbuf); 1864 snprintf(buffer, 127, "Timestamp: %s", tbuf);
1865 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1865 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1866 } 1866 }
1867 1867
1868 if (realjid) { 1868 if (realjid) {
1869 snprintf(buffer, 4095, "JID : <%s>", realjid); 1869 snprintf(buffer, 4095, "JID : <%s>", realjid);
1870 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1870 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1871 } 1871 }
1872 1872
1873 snprintf(buffer, 4095, "Role : %s", strroles[role]); 1873 snprintf(buffer, 4095, "Role : %s", strroles[role]);
1874 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1874 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1875 snprintf(buffer, 4095, "Affiliat.: %s", straffil[affil]); 1875 snprintf(buffer, 4095, "Affiliat.: %s", straffil[affil]);
1876 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1876 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1877 snprintf(buffer, 4095, "Priority : %d", rprio); 1877 snprintf(buffer, 4095, "Priority : %d", rprio);
1878 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_INFO); 1878 scr_WriteIncomingMessage(jid, buffer, 0, HBB_PREFIX_NONE);
1879 1879
1880 scr_WriteIncomingMessage(jid, "End of WHOIS", 0, HBB_PREFIX_INFO); 1880 scr_WriteIncomingMessage(jid, "End of WHOIS", 0, HBB_PREFIX_INFO);
1881 1881
1882 g_free(buffer); 1882 g_free(buffer);
1883 g_free(nick); 1883 g_free(nick);